Xenia Ray is a scholar working on Radiation, Pulmonary and Respiratory Medicine and Radiology, Nuclear Medicine and Imaging. According to data from OpenAlex, Xenia Ray has authored 25 papers receiving a total of 227 indexed citations (citations by other indexed papers that have themselves been cited), including 19 papers in Radiation, 16 papers in Pulmonary and Respiratory Medicine and 15 papers in Radiology, Nuclear Medicine and Imaging. Recurrent topics in Xenia Ray’s work include Advanced Radiotherapy Techniques (19 papers), Radiation Therapy and Dosimetry (5 papers) and Advances in Oncology and Radiotherapy (5 papers). Xenia Ray is often cited by papers focused on Advanced Radiotherapy Techniques (19 papers), Radiation Therapy and Dosimetry (5 papers) and Advances in Oncology and Radiotherapy (5 papers). Xenia Ray collaborates with scholars based in United States, Australia and The Netherlands. Xenia Ray's co-authors include Kevin L. Moore, Brent S. Rose, Todd Atwood, Sebastian Hild, Robert Kaderka, James D. Murphy, Jyoti Mayadev, Kevin L. Moore, Vitali Moiseenko and Parag Sanghvi and has published in prestigious journals such as International Journal of Radiation Oncology*Biology*Physics, Physics in Medicine and Biology and Journal of Translational Medicine.
